I don't understand why you're "wary" of search engine optimization.
The latest article I have read is that 40% of website traffic comes
from search engines.

Simply put search engine optimization means optimizing/maximizing the
chances of your site being listed when searchers are looking for
information related to your website. There are a lot of interesting
facts that I have found out - one being that people do a lot of online
searching for businesses and services that are in their local area as
opposed to them simply looking in their local yellow pages or local
paper - what that means to me is that even though the Internet is far
reaching to all over the world that one should not overlook their own
local market. I have a website that lists businesses in my own local
area and from my tracking service I have seen the kinds of businesses
and services that they are looking for but more importantly I have seen
the times that they have searched for this information - which is
almost any time of the day that you can think of including the early
morning and late at night.

There are many websites that get a huge amount of traffic without
paying for the search engine optimization. How they accomplish this is
to do the optimization themselves. The more time you spend on the
Internet (and especially more so when you are working on your own
pages) you will start to see a pattern of how traffic gets to your
site. On the other hand if your site is not receiving a lot of traffic
then you find out why. You find out where you rank in the search
engines and why your ranking is where it is. You find out from the
traffic that you do get why (and how) they got to your page(s). You
use methods (and by methods I'm talking about low or no cost methods
first) to increase your web traffic.

Another point that I have learned is that while increasing the number
of visitors to your pages increases the chances of your product or
service being sold you'll stand a better chance of selling more if you
target your site to your target market.
